Meaning of "abu yusuf"
abu yusuf - Abu Yusuf was a renowned jurist and scholar in the Islamic world, particularly during the Abbasid period. He was a student of the famous jurist Abu Hanifa and played a significant role in shaping the Hanafi school of Islamic law
